ME 112 - Fundamentals of AC Circuits/Control

Institution:
Hutchinson Community College
Subject:
Description:
YEAR: 2009-2010 CREDIT HOURS: 3.00 PREREQUISITES: EE103 Intro to Electronics, or EE203 Instruments & Measurements with grade of C or better COREQUISITES: None COURSE NOTES: None CATALOG COURSE DESCRIPTION: Electrical controls, their connections and their actions when AC is applied; study of electrical principles and practices required of service technicians in refrigeration, heating, air conditioning, appliance repair, commercial/industrial fields.
